問題タブ [aerospike]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
aerospike - Python クライアントを使用して Aerospike で非同期挿入を行う方法
Aerospike 3.4 と Python Clinet 1.0.41 を使用しています
1 秒あたり約 1400 回の書き込みしか達成できません。これは、同期書き込み、シングル スレッドによるものです。シングルスレッドで書き込み速度を改善する方法を誰でも提案できますか? Python クライアントに非同期書き込み機能が見つかりませんでした。
SSD で 1 秒あたり約 8L の書き込みを主張するベンチマーク結果を Web で見ました。
私の構成: ノード数:2、CPU: ノードあたり 16、レプリケーション: 2、データ永続性: SSD
ありがとう、 ダナセカラン
go - Go クライアントで Query() を使用すると、Aerospike がランダムに nil エラーを返す
奇妙な動作が発生しています。Ubuntu 12.04 サーバーで実行されている Aerospike 3.5 コミュニティを使用してデータをフェッチする小さな webapp をセットアップしようとしています。デフォルトの aerospike.conf ファイル (「test」名前空間を使用) を使用しており、ここで照会する方法の例に従っています。
フィルタを使用していくつかのレコードをクエリしようとすると、Errors チャネルがランダムに nil エラーを返します。(この例は、私の dev データベース インスタンスを指しています)。
以下を複数回複製、コンパイル、実行すると、データが返されるか、パニックが発生します。
go - Go クライアントを使用した Aerospike キー値ストア
何百万ものレコードを aerospike データベースに効率的に格納するためのデータ モデルは何ですか?
ユースケース : 特定の ID (キー) に対して数百万の入札 (値) を保存し、値を反復処理してできるだけ速く操作し、個別に保存する必要があります。
現在、セットをキーとして、ビンを値として使用しています。
aerospike - Aerospike からのデータを効率的に集計していますか?
Aerospike には、2015 年 6ac_1_2015-06-13_15
月 13 日のアカウント 1 の支出情報を 15 分のセグメントに分けて含むセットがあります。つまり、すべてのレコードは 1 日内の 15 分のセグメントを表します。1 時間は 15 分のセグメントが 4 つあり、1 日は 24 時間であるため、96 個のレコードがあります。すべてのレコードには単一の bin がありspend
ます。
AerospikeClient.scanAll()
すべての支出値を合計して使用した 1 日の合計支出を計算するには、次のようにします。
これには 351 ミリ秒かかります。合計を計算するより効率的な方法はありますか、それともこれですか?